Auguste’s Multimedia Exhibition “Force Of Subtleness”

“This is the first large-scale solo exhibition dedicated to the works of fashion designer Auguste Soesastro, celebrating the first 15 years of his career. His quiet manner of working has kept him under the radar with a cult following of extremely discreet clients. Soesastro is indisputably one of the most important fashion designers from the region, known for his no-fuss – architect’s precision – minimalist interpretations of Indonesian inspired designs.” said Sadiah Boonstra, Curator.

Auguste Soesastro presents his first large-scale solo fashion and art exhibition titled “ꦢꦪꦤꦶꦁꦧꦸꦢꦶ – a force of subtleness” at The Warehouse Plaza Indonesia, Jakarta. Fifteen years after successfully launching the KRATON brand at New York Fashion Week, Auguste explores new approaches to fashion while looking at the fusion of Javanese and Chinese heritage and European cultural influences in a 21st-century context, presented as a cross-media exhibition that blurs the lines between fashion, art and performance. Rooted in family history, personal journeys of identity struggle, migration and cultural assimilation, “ꦢꦪꦤꦶꦁꦧꦸꦢꦶ” (pronounced as “Dayaningbudi”) incarnates a silent battle to shake social conventions and tear down stereotypes of racial and class identity.

As a companion to the various fashion works presented in this exhibition, Auguste also introduced his authentic fashion presentation concept, anchored by unique visual artworks, to push himself beyond the boundaries of the fashion world and into the realm of his love for art.
